#218 - January 31, 2006


Piecing It All Together

The end of January snuck up on me when I wasn't looking and I barely got the newsletter ready to send. This month has been very distracting to say the least with all the terrible news from family and friends about cancer and accidents. I'm hoping to move on and immerse myself in fabrics and quilts to soothe my soul.

In this issue, I review a device for applying binding to quilts using a sewing machine. Sophie picks her favorite books for 2005 and I reviewed a fun and easy book for making unique garments.

I'm hoping to get back on track soon with a working printer and a working microwave to free up some of my time. Quilter's Review will be back in your mailbox the week of February 13th. Until then, reward yourself with some time to quilt.
